/art/compiler/optimizing/ |
D | code_generator_x86.cc | 1288 __ subl(index, Immediate(kNumEntriesForWallClock)); in GenerateMethodEntryExitHook() local 2443 __ subl(ESP, Immediate(adjustment)); in IncreaseFrame() local 3761 __ subl(first.AsRegister<Register>(), second.AsRegister<Register>()); in VisitSub() local 3763 __ subl(first.AsRegister<Register>(), in VisitSub() local 3766 __ subl(first.AsRegister<Register>(), Address(ESP, second.GetStackIndex())); in VisitSub() local 3773 __ subl(first.AsRegisterPairLow<Register>(), second.AsRegisterPairLow<Register>()); in VisitSub() local 3776 __ subl(first.AsRegisterPairLow<Register>(), Address(ESP, second.GetStackIndex())); in VisitSub() local 3782 __ subl(first.AsRegisterPairLow<Register>(), Immediate(Low32Bits(value))); in VisitSub() local 4228 __ subl(edx, num); in GenerateDivRemWithAnyConstant() local 4244 __ subl(eax, edx); in GenerateDivRemWithAnyConstant() local [all …]
|
D | intrinsics_x86.cc | 461 __ subl(ESP, Immediate(16)); in GenFPToFPCall() local 842 __ subl(temp, Immediate(pos_const)); in CheckSystemArrayCopyPosition() local 864 __ subl(temp, pos_reg); in CheckSystemArrayCopyPosition() local 1299 __ subl(string_length, counter); in GenerateStringIndexOf() local 1449 __ subl(ECX, Immediate(srcBegin_value)); in VisitStringGetCharsNoCheck() local 1452 __ subl(ECX, srcBegin.AsRegister<Register>()); in VisitStringGetCharsNoCheck() local 1484 __ subl(ECX, Immediate(1)); in VisitStringGetCharsNoCheck() local
|
D | intrinsics_x86_64.cc | 711 __ subl(temp, Immediate(pos_const)); in CheckSystemArrayCopyPosition() local 733 __ subl(temp, pos_reg); in CheckSystemArrayCopyPosition() local 1457 __ subl(string_length, counter); in GenerateStringIndexOf() local 1603 __ subl(CpuRegister(RCX), Immediate(srcBegin_value)); in VisitStringGetCharsNoCheck() local 1606 __ subl(CpuRegister(RCX), srcBegin.AsRegister<CpuRegister>()); in VisitStringGetCharsNoCheck() local 1635 __ subl(CpuRegister(RCX), Immediate(1)); in VisitStringGetCharsNoCheck() local 5102 __ subl(temp, index); in EmitByteArrayViewCode() local
|
D | code_generator_x86_64.cc | 3968 __ subl(first.AsRegister<CpuRegister>(), second.AsRegister<CpuRegister>()); in VisitSub() local 3971 __ subl(first.AsRegister<CpuRegister>(), imm); in VisitSub() local 3973 __ subl(first.AsRegister<CpuRegister>(), Address(CpuRegister(RSP), second.GetStackIndex())); in VisitSub() local 4393 __ subl(edx, numerator); in GenerateDivRemWithAnyConstant() local 4407 __ subl(eax, edx); in GenerateDivRemWithAnyConstant() local 6619 __ subl(temp, Immediate(path_to_root)); in GenerateBitstringTypeCheckCompare() local 7323 __ subl(out, Immediate(2)); in VisitInstanceOf() local 7631 __ subl(maybe_temp2_loc.AsRegister<CpuRegister>(), Immediate(2)); in VisitCheckCast() local
|
/art/compiler/utils/x86_64/ |
D | jni_macro_assembler_x86_64.cc | 386 __ subl(CpuRegister(RSP), Immediate(16)); in Move() local
|
D | assembler_x86_64.cc | 4526 void X86_64Assembler::subl(CpuRegister dst, CpuRegister src) { in subl() function in art::x86_64::X86_64Assembler 4534 void X86_64Assembler::subl(CpuRegister reg, const Immediate& imm) { in subl() function in art::x86_64::X86_64Assembler 4565 void X86_64Assembler::subl(CpuRegister reg, const Address& address) { in subl() function in art::x86_64::X86_64Assembler
|
/art/compiler/utils/x86/ |
D | assembler_x86.cc | 3244 void X86Assembler::subl(Register dst, Register src) { in subl() function in art::x86::X86Assembler 3251 void X86Assembler::subl(Register reg, const Immediate& imm) { in subl() function in art::x86::X86Assembler 3257 void X86Assembler::subl(Register reg, const Address& address) { in subl() function in art::x86::X86Assembler 3264 void X86Assembler::subl(const Address& address, Register reg) { in subl() function in art::x86::X86Assembler
|